Case Summary: Parikshit Aarekar v. Anapurna Aarekar (R.C.S. 57/2023) Order Outcome: Temporary injunction granted (28.02.2025) The court allowed the plaintiff's application for temporary injunction under CPC Order XXXIX. Defendants are restrained from creating third-party interests in the disputed ancestral agricultural property (Gat No. 128/1/A, Amravati district) pending suit disposal. The court found the plaintiff established a prima facie case as a co-heir with legitimate apprehension of property alienation, balance of convenience favored granting relief, and irreparable loss would result without injunction.
